How Titanic was Founded

Mystery is always become a part of underwater archeology field’s research. So, when the oceanographic expert, Robert Ballard, look for Titanic in 1985, there is no reason for suspecting his investigation, just aim for science. Now days, Ballard acknowledges that the searching of Titanic which drowned in a tragic accident is actually a shield for secret mission of US Navy when checking out the nuclear submarine body from cold war era.
Both of that submarine nuclear, USS Thresher and USS Scorpion, drowned in Atlantic at the sixties decade. Thresher drowned when dives training at 1963 in 5,500 feet depth, with 117 crews and 17 not military engineers. Seem, that ship drowned because the pipes leak or the patrian overflow in the engine room that make the engine failed to work.
Five years later, USS Scorpion drowned mysteriously at the sea in 10,000 feet depth and lost for several months before the body was founded. US Navy suspect a torpedo accidentally make that ship drowned and killing all crews (99 crews), but the actual reason can’t be sure yet.
After mapping and checking the Thresher and Scorpion body, Ballard only has 12 days on the contract to look for a Titanic. The analyze of the undersea waste track during his investigation of submarine nuclear make possible to Ballard to use that technique to find the location of Titanic.
